A double glazed window is comprised of two panes of glass with a space between, which acts as an insulating layer to stop heat loss. This design can reduce energy costs, and improves thermal efficiency. It is an investment worth it.

Traditional sash windows are single-glazed, with a U-value of about 5.4. This isn't very efficient. If you decide to replace your windows with slimline double-glazing, you can improve your U-value up to 1.1. Double-glazed windows require little maintenance because they are impervious against rotting, warping and don't need to be painted or varnished.
